The Essence of Leadership: Wisdom from the Greats
“A leader is one who knows the way, goes the way, and shows the way.” – John C. Maxwell
This quote by Maxwell encapsulates the essence of leadership beautifully. It’s not just about having a vision; it’s about embodying that vision and guiding others along the path. Imagine a captain who merely points out the destination but never sets sail—now that would be a shipwreck waiting to happen! Exceptional leaders are those who are willing to roll up their sleeves and get their hands a little dirty while showing others the ropes.

The Power of Empathy: Leading with Heart
“People don’t care how much you know until they know how much you care.” – John C. Maxwell
This quote emphasizes the importance of empathy in leadership. Exceptional leaders recognize that their team members are not just cogs in a machine; they are individuals with dreams, fears, and aspirations. By showing genuine concern for their well-being, leaders can create a culture of trust and loyalty. So, if you want your team to follow you into the unknown, make sure you’re not just a face in the crowd but a leader who truly cares.

Resilience in Leadership: Bouncing Back
“Success is not final, failure is not fatal: It is the courage to continue that counts.” – Winston S. Churchill
Churchill’s insight into resilience is a crucial trait for any leader. The road to success is often paved with bumps and potholes, and the ability to bounce back from setbacks is what distinguishes exceptional leaders from the rest. When challenges arise (and they will), it’s the leaders who maintain their composure and encourage their teams to keep pushing forward that ultimately prevail.
